What Should Homeowners Look for on Their Roof in Streamwood?
Homeowners in Streamwood should start by conducting a visual inspection of their roofs. Regular checks can reveal signs of wear and tear that might necessitate contacting local roofing professionals.
During these inspections, individuals should look for issues such as missing or cracked shingles, signs of sagging, and the state of gutters and flashing. Pay attention to any debris or build-up, as this can indicate drainage issues. roofing services in Illinois
- Check for missing or damaged shingles that may expose the roof to elements.
- Inspect the flashing around chimneys and vents for any rust or deterioration.
- Evaluate gutters for blockages that can lead to water pooling on the roof.
- Look for signs of moss or algae growth, which might indicate moisture retention.
A proactive approach to roof inspections can help identify potential problems before they escalate. While minor issues may not warrant immediate action, it is still advisable to monitor them and consult with roofing professionals for a comprehensive evaluation.

How to Decide Between Roof Repair or Replacement in Illinois?
When evaluating whether to repair or replace a roof, homeowners in Illinois should consider several crucial factors. The severity of the issues detected during inspections will play a significant role in this decision-making process.
Contractors often guide homeowners through the assessment by discussing the overall condition of the roof, its age, and any known damage. In some cases, replacement may be more cost-effective than ongoing repairs, especially for roofs that are nearing the end of their lifespan.
- Consider the age of the roof to ascertain if it’s nearing its expected lifespan.
- Evaluate the extent of the damage to determine if it can be addressed with repairs.
- Assess the cost of repairs vs. the investment in a new roof.
- Discuss material options with contractors, as some materials offer better longevity.
These discussions enable homeowners to make informed choices regarding their roofing needs. The right decision can save time and money while ensuring the home remains protected.
